Latest Patents

One of Takaki's latest patents is a "Perfume holding member and fragrance providing device." This invention includes a perfume holder that holds perfume, a holding space where the perfume holder is disposed, and both a first and second opening that open the holding space to the outside. The design features movable portions that can open and close these openings, along with a tolerance absorbing portion that accommodates any discrepancies between the opening and closing positions. The airflow passage within the holding space is designed to optimize the release of fragrance.

Another significant patent is for an "Information processing apparatus, control method, and program." This invention aims to enhance communication with users in a more natural and effective manner. It features an autonomous mobile body that travels while maintaining an inverted state, controlled by an operation control unit. The mobile body consists of a main body, two wheels, and a drive mechanism that allows it to maintain its inverted position and come to rest when necessary.
